Coronavirus: Petone cigarette factory Imperial Tobacco open despite COVID-19 lockdown

Newshub has approached MBIE for comment.

The temporary closure of non-essential businesses comes as the Government urgently attempts to stop the spread of COVID-19 in New Zealand.

Already there are 283 cases of coronavirus throughout the country, and that is expected to increase further in the coming days.

In criteria set out by MBIE, an essential service is defined as “any entity involved in the supply, delivery, distribution and sale of food, beverage and other key consumer goods essential for maintaining the wellbeing of people”.

It is not clear whether Imperial Tobacco fits this description.
